What is ASTM D7669?
ASTM D7669, Standard Guide for Practical Lubricant Condition Data Trend Analysis, provides guidance for evaluating lubricant condition data as trends rather than isolated values. It is intended to help users review how lubricant-related measurements change during service and how those changes may be interpreted in a practical way. As a guide, it generally supports consistent analysis methods, improved data handling, and clearer communication among maintenance, engineering, and quality teams that rely on lubricant monitoring programs.
Where is ASTM D7669 used?
This standard is commonly used in lubricant condition monitoring programs where repeated data is collected over time and reviewed for meaningful change. It may apply in maintenance workflows for rotating equipment, industrial machinery, and other systems that depend on lubricant performance tracking. ASTM D7669 is useful wherever trend analysis helps determine whether a lubricant is remaining serviceable, showing early signs of degradation, or indicating a broader equipment issue that should be investigated.
